在现代计算机系统中,CPU(中央处理器)是一个至关重要的部分,它被称为计算机的大脑。无论是个人电脑、服务器,还是超级计算机,CPU的性能直接影响到整个系统的运作效率。谈到服务器CPU,很多人可能觉得这是一件复杂的事情,其实并不然。今天就来聊聊怎么判断服务器的CPU性能,以及在选择服务器CPU时需要考虑的几个关键因素。
首先,CPU的核心数量是一个非常重要的指标。简单来说,核心数量越多,CPU能够同时处理的任务就越多。想象一下,核心就像是工厂里的工人,如果工人多,生产效率自然高。而在服务器中,多核心的CPU能够处理更多的并发请求,这对于网站、应用程序等需要同时服务多个用户的场景来说,尤为重要。
接下来,线程数量也是一个值得关注的地方。现代的CPU通常支持超线程技术,这意味着每个核心可以同时处理两个线程。这样一来,CPU的实际处理能力就会翻倍。比如,一个四核的CPU如果支持超线程,就相当于有了八个逻辑核心。这对一些需要高并发处理的应用来说,能够显著提高性能。
除了核心和线程,CPU的主频也是一个重要的指标。主频,简单地说,就是CPU每秒可以执行多少个周期的指令。频率越高,CPU的运算速度通常也越快。但要注意,频率并不是唯一的衡量标准,因为有些情况下,更多的核心和线程可能会带来更好的性能提升。所以,在评估CPU时,核心数量、线程数量和主频这几个指标往往需要综合考虑。
接下去,缓存的大小同样不可忽视。CPU缓存是一种高速存储器,用于临时存放数据和指令。缓存越大,CPU能够存取的数据量就越多,从而减少访问主内存的次数,提高整体的运算速度。一般来说,CPU的三级缓存(L1、L2、L3)越大,性能也会相对更好。
此外,CPU的架构也会影响其性能表现。不同的CPU架构在设计上可能会有很大的差异,这些差异会影响到处理器的效率、功耗以及热量产生等。比如,某些架构专注于高性能计算,而另一些则可能更注重能效比。因此,在选择服务器CPU时,了解其架构的特点非常重要。
在实际应用中,CPU的功耗和热设计功耗(TDP)也是不可忽视的因素。服务器通常需要24小时不间断运行,功耗过高不仅会增加电费支出,还可能导致散热问题,从而影响服务器的稳定性。因此,选择一款功耗合适的CPU对于服务器的长期运行是非常重要的。
再者,支持的指令集也是一个关键点。现代CPU支持多种指令集,比如x86、ARM等。不同的指令集在处理特定类型的任务时,性能表现可能会有所不同。如果你的应用程序需要使用特定的指令集,确保选择的CPU能够兼容这些指令集,这样才能充分发挥其性能。
当然,预算也是选择服务器CPU时必须考虑的方面。高性能的CPU往往价格不菲,因此在选择时需要根据实际需求和预算进行权衡。有时候,性价比更高的中端CPU可能在特定场景下表现得更为出色,而不一定需要追求顶级的处理器。
最后,了解CPU的厂商和型号也是非常有帮助的。市场上有几家知名的CPU制造商,比如英特尔和AMD等,它们旗下有各种型号的CPU,各自的性能、价格、适用场景等都有所不同。在选择时,可以参考一些专业的评测和对比,帮助自己找到最适合的一款。
总结一下,选择合适的服务器CPU并不是一件容易的事情,但只要掌握了核心数量、线程数量、主频、缓存、架构等几个关键因素,就能更清晰地判断CPU的性能。希望今天的分享能帮助你在选择服务器时做出更明智的决定!无论是搭建个人网站,还是开发大型应用,合适的CPU都是你成功的一部分。
文章摘自:https://idc.huochengrm.cn/zj/4255.html
评论
毋初曼
回复选择服务器CPU时,核心数、线程数、主频、缓存、架构、功耗、热设计功耗、支持的指令集及厂商都是重要因素,预算也要纳入考量范围,合理权衡后方能找到最合适的选项。
业沛容
回复选择服务器CPU时,核心数、线程数、主频及缓存是关键指标,还需考量CPU架构、指令集和支持的特性和厂商型号,预算和实际需求是重要因素,结合这些因素综合评估,以找到最合适的服务器CPU。
鄞若南
回复选择服务器CPU时,需关注核心数、主频、缓存大小、能耗比、兼容性等关键性能指标,同时考虑应用需求、预算、升级空间等因素。